# The Letter explained — El Dorado

> Chapter companion for El Dorado by Baroness Orczy.

## What happens

Armand St. Just reads a letter from Sir Percy Blakeney, who reveals he knows of Armand's betrayal but forgives him for Marguerite's sake. Percy offers Armand a chance at redemption by standing by him in the hour of need. Armand, overwhelmed with shame and devotion, vows to give his life for Percy. He hides the letter from Jeanne Lange, and later meets with Marguerite, who is reassured by Percy's message.

## Themes in this chapter

### Sacrifice and Redemption

Armand's vow to give his life for Percy and Percy's offer of redemption through loyalty highlight the theme of sacrifice and redemption.

### Betrayal and Guilt

Armand's betrayal of Percy and his overwhelming guilt are central to the chapter, as he grapples with shame and seeks atonement.

## Character check-ins

### Armand St. Just

Reads Percy's letter, experiences profound remorse and devotion, hides the letter from Jeanne, and later meets with Marguerite.

### Sir Percy Blakeney

Writes a letter to Armand, forgiving his betrayal and offering a path to redemption through loyalty.

### Jeanne Lange

Observes Armand's improved mood, inquires about Marguerite, and is unaware of the letter's contents.

### Marguerite Blakeney

Returns from the Rue de Charonne, meets with Armand, and is reassured by Percy's letter that Armand is worthy of trust.

### Sir Andrew Ffoulkes

Escorts the fugitives out of Paris while Marguerite returns to her lodgings.

## Key lines

> To save Jeanne you sold me to Héron and his crowd.

You betrayed me to Héron's agents in order to protect Jeanne.

_Percy directly addresses Armand's betrayal, linking it to his love for Jeanne._

> But meseems that the hell which you are enduring now is ten thousand times worse than mine.

It seems to me that your suffering is far greater than my own.

_Percy acknowledges Armand's intense guilt and remorse._

> My God! give me the chance of giving my life for him.

I pray for the opportunity to sacrifice myself for Percy.

_Armand's desperate plea for redemption through self-sacrifice._
